India and Oman have reaffirmed their commitment to strengthening defence cooperation during the 13th Joint Military Cooperation Committee (JMCC) meeting held in New Delhi on Monday. Defence Secretary Rajesh Kumar Singh and Secretary General of the Ministry of Defence, Oman, Dr Mohammed Bin Naseer Bin Ali Al Zaabi co-chaired the meeting.
Both sides appreciated the ongoing defence partnership and discussed enhancing collaboration in defence industrial capabilities, supply chain security and interoperability. The discussions included joint development, technology sharing and expanding production partnerships in emerging defence technologies.
The two countries agreed to work towards long-term frameworks to support the co-development of advanced platforms and boost indigenous manufacturing. Strengthening defence ties was described as essential for regional stability, maritime security and shared strategic interests in the Indian Ocean Region.
During his visit, Dr Al Zaabi also called on Raksha Rajya Mantri Sanjay Seth and held a meeting with Chief of Defence Staff General Anil Chauhan to further review bilateral defence cooperation.
